PROBLEMA NEL DISEGNARE IL QUESTIONARIO

More
3 years 2 months ago #112627 by GiuseppeC
GiuseppeC created the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Salve a tutti, avrei un problema su cui sto sbattendo la testa da un po' di tempo non trovando soluzione.

Dovrei utilizzare LimeSurvey per far provare diversi prodotti in un ordine diverso per i rispondenti secondo un disegno prestabilito.

Per ogni prodotto le domande sono uguali e quindi creo gruppi di domande identici nominandoli, per esempio, PRODOTTO 1 - PRODOTTO 2 - PRODOTTO 3. Vorrei che l'ordine in cui vengono somministrati i gruppi cambiasse a seconda di una o più domande filtro.
Ad esempio: il rispondente 1 scrive che proverà, nell'ordine, PRODOTTO 2, PRODOTTO 3, PRODOTTO 1 e quindi LIME proporrà prima il gruppo di domande PRODOTTO 2, poi PRODOTTO 3 e quindi PRODOTTO 2.

Purtroppo non riesco a trovare il modo per definire l'ordine dei gruppi in base ad una condizione, in quanto il file della logica (e mi pare anche l'Expression Manager) mi consente solo di selezionare se una domanda è rilevante e quindi se verrà somministrata oppure no.

Se io disegno il questionario in questo modo utilizzando le equazioni di rilevanza:

QUALE PRODOTTO STA ASSAGGIANDO PER PRIMO? (DOMANDA FILTRO)

PRODOTTO 1
PRODOTTO 2
PRODOTTO 3

QUALE PRODOTTO STA ASSAGGIANDO PER SECONDO? (DOMANDA FILTRO)

PRODOTTO 1
PRODOTTO 2
PRODOTTO 3

QUALE PRODOTTO STA ASSAGGIANDO PER TERZO? (DOMANDA FILTRO)

PRODOTTO 1
PRODOTTO 2
PRODOTTO 3

CONCLUSIONE DEL QUESTIONARIO

l'output sarà di 9 gruppi di domande nel file dati (che poi dovrò riordinare in Excel con la possibilità di fare errori nel processo).


Le soluzioni a cui ho pensato sono le seguenti:

a) inserire una domanda filtro con una condizione relativa ad una domanda successiva alla domanda filtro stessa, il che però in LIMESURVEY non credo sia possibile, non so se con la programmazione JAVA si possa fare.

b) programmare in quale colonne del FILE DATI voglio che si inscrivano i dati, ma non so come e se si possa realizzare la seguente cosa non conoscendo la programmazione JAVA.

c) creare tre questionari differenti e a seconda del prodotto che viene inserito dal rispondente e far comparire a video un LINK verso il questionario di riferimento (ex PRODOTTO TRE), ma anche in questo caso non so come si possa fare.

Ringrazio chiunque abbia la buona volontà di rispondermi

Saluti

Giuseppe

Please Log in to join the conversation.

More
3 years 2 months ago #112637 by lfanfoni
lfanfoni repl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Senza usare java o collegamenti a 3 ulteriori indagini, provo a suggerirti una soluzione.
Fare un unico questionario di 4 sezioni:
SEZIONE1: 3 domande di tipo selezione semplice (meglio con menù a tendina-combobox) dove chiedi quali sono i 3 piatti secondo l'ordine primo, secondo e terzo. Senza usare l'EM, puoi usare la proprietà avanzata di filtro array esclusivo per il secondo e terzo piatto, in modo che scelto il primo piatto, nel secondo menù a tendina visualizzi i soli due piatti residui, e nella terza domanda puoi solo mettere l'unico piatto residuo. Definisci le 3 domande obbligatorie, cosi' sei sicuro che le sezioni successive sono ben definite e indicate.
SEZIONE2: Primo piatto. Con l'EM puoi mettere un testo molto chiaro e evidente in inizio pagina dove si capisce a quale piatto ci si sta riferendo. Puoi anche mettere una variabile di tipo equation nascosta per identificare quale dei 3 piatti l'utente ha usato per primo. Ti sarà utile per poi effettuare l'elaborazione delle risposte. Condiglio vivamente di non usare 3 sezioni per ogni piatto (cosi' credo di aver capito), anche se probabilmente le domande per ogni piatto sono molte. Se riesci a mettere tutte le domande relative a un singolo piatto su un unica sezione, il rispondente sarà concentrato più facilmente su quel piatto, a prescindere dall'ordine con cui l'ha provato.
SEZIONE3: Secondo piatto. come per il primo piatto dovrai evidenziare con il testo personalizzato a quale piatto ti stai riferendo (seconda domanda si sezione 1), e mettere le stesse domande della sezione 2.
SEZIONE4: Terzo piatto. Fare esattamente come sezione 3.
Per usare il Filter Array Exclusion e l'EM, vatti a guardare il manuale in inglese, e gli esempi, e se hai problemi posta pure qua.
Se proprio non puoi raggruppare tutte le domande sul piatto in un unica sezione, puoi fare la stessa cosa con 9 gruppi di domande (3X3).
Per elaborare le risposte a livello di singolo prodotto puoi sfruttare le formule standard di excel o di ogni altro foglio elettronico (funzione SE) in modo da avere il dataset dei singoli piatti a prescindere dall'ordine, tramite condzione sulla domanda nascosta di tipo equation, oppure in base alle risposte fornite in sezione uno.

Please Log in to join the conversation.

More
3 years 2 months ago #112639 by lfanfoni
lfanfoni repl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Sono stato impreciso: le domande di tipo scelta semplice non supportano il filter array exclusion.
Puoi usare pero' la domanda di tipo classifica. Qui trovi un esempio di come potresti sfruttare l'EM nel tuo caso: http://opensrvy.96.lt/uncategorized/esempio-di-classifica-che-condiziona-gruppi-di-domande/
The following user(s) said Thank You: GiuseppeC

Please Log in to join the conversation.

More
3 years 2 months ago #112647 by GiuseppeC
GiuseppeC repl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Ciao LFanofoni, ti ringrazio molto per la tua risposta.

Non riesco ad importare l'indagine, mi da' questo errore:

"Internal Server Error

Property "Survey.questionindex" is not defined.

An internal error occurred while the Web server was processing your request. Please contact the webmaster to report this problem.

Thank you."

Please Log in to join the conversation.

More
3 years 2 months ago #112648 by GiuseppeC
GiuseppeC repl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
In ogni caso credo di aver capito.

Il mio problema concettuale era questo però:

se io ho due gruppi di domande che sono in quest'ordine nel questionario:

GRUPPO 1
GRUPPO 2

posso far si che si risponda prima al GRUPPO 2 e poi al GRUPPO 1?

Please Log in to join the conversation.

More
3 years 2 months ago #112651 by lfanfoni
lfanfoni repl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Sono sicuro che l'ordine dei gruppi non può essere cambiato in nessun modo, una volta che è partita l'indagine.
La soluzione che ti proponevo è un modo per evitare il cambio di ordine nei gruppi.
Non so perchè ti da quell'errore nell'importazione, dovresti indicare la versione che stai usando. La mia indagine di esempio è fatta con la 2.05
The following user(s) said Thank You: GiuseppeC

Please Log in to join the conversation.

More
3 years 2 months ago #112654 by GiuseppeC
GiuseppeC repl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Sto effettuando l'aggiornamento al 2.05

Please Log in to join the conversation.

More
3 years 2 months ago #113018 by GiuseppeC
GiuseppeC repl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Ciao, mi sono permesso di postare la domanda anche sul forum in inglese e mi è stata data la seguente soluzione che ti posto, credo sia definitiva!

"OK, if you have more options things can get a little bit more complicated (but I still think the easiest and safest solution is to let them all in their little space and then arrange everything later in the database, but I know how bosses can be...).

So you have 3 different products, lets say A, B and C. I think there still no other way than to have the different question groups for each product various times in the questionnaire. Maybe Tpartner has a Javascript solution for this? I am often surprised what he comes up with. But at the moment I can't think of anything else.

So there are the following combinations (if I am correct):
1. ABC
2. ACB
3. BCA
4. BAC
5. CAB
6. CBA

Hmmm, in this case even the order of groups in Limesurvey get's quite complicated... need to make a plan.

Regarding your solutions:
1. Don't quite understand it. What you you mean with changing the destination in the results file?
2. Also don't quite understand it. How can conditions help you here?
3. That doesn't help at all because it requires that you solve the problem later - in Excel...

Only thing that I can imagine at the moment is having an equation question for each actual question.

Lets make a simple example. You have Product A and B and you have Q1 and Q2 for each product.

So you have the following structure of the survey:

Group A --> Q-a1, Q-a2
Group B --> Q-b1, Q-b2
Group AA --> Q-aa1, Q-aa2

After that you put an equation question E-a1 and e-a2 and you write the results (via equation) from Q-a1 or Q-aa1 into this equation E-a1."

adesso mettendo insieme quello che hai detto tu a questa soluzione credo di potercela fare
GRAZIE MILLE!

Please Log in to join the conversation.

More
3 years 2 months ago #113023 by GiuseppeC
GiuseppeC replied the topic: PROBLEMA NEL DISEGNARE IL QUESTIONARIO
Ce l'ho fatta:

ho creato una survey così strutturata:

SCELTA PRIMO PRODOTTO
SCELTA-1:domanda array multipla con 1 risposta massimo consentita
1- TORTELLINI
2- RIGATONI
.....

GRUPPO PRIMO PRODOTTO
Q1_1
Q2_1
Qx_1

SCELTA SECONDO PRODOTTO
SCELTA-2: come la Q1 ma con un filtro di esclusione array relativo alla Q1

GRUPPO SECONDO PRODOTTO
Q1_2
Q2_2
qx_2

SCELTA N PRODOTTO
SCELTA-N: come la Q1 ma con filtro esclusione array relativo alla Q(N-1)

GRUPPO N PRODOTTO
Q1_N
Q2_N
Qx_N

ALLA FINE:

RISULTATI TORTELLINI
Q1_TORTELLINI: domanda equazione che verifica nelle domande di scelta del prodotto (S1, S2, SN) in quale gruppo ESATTO sono stati valutati i tortellini e RIMANDA IL RISULTATO CORRISPONDENTE (la Q1_N esatta)


ECC...

le domande-equazione di risultato saranno ovviamente nascoste ai consumatori, ma appariranno, in modo ordinato, nel file dati.

La difficoltà è stata nel fatto che LIME ha un po' di difficoltà a fare domande equazione relative ad una risposta multipla (perchè prevedono i sottogruppi) quindi ho dovuto utilizzare la formula IF((SCELTA-1_1.shown==TORTELLINI), Q1_1, IF((SCELTA-2_1.shown==TORTELLINI), Q2_1,........

TI RINGRAZIO ANCORA E SPERO DI ESSERE STATO CHIARO

Ciao

Please Log in to join the conversation.

Start now!

Just create your account and start using Limesurvey today.

Register now
Join our Newsletter!